Lot Description
An 18ct gold diamond seven-stone ring. Of chevron design, the brilliant-cut diamonds, to the plain band. Estimated total diamond weight 0.70ct, I-J colour, SI1-P1 clarity. Hallmarks for London, 1992.

Condition Report
Overall condition good. Minor surface wear in keeping with general wear. The diamonds are bright, lively and well matched. One diamond to the end of the line has a large chip to the girdle. Fine feathers and fractures can be seen under magnification. Ring size K 1/2.
